How much do msn pmhnp j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for msn pmhnp in the United States is $130,295.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$108,000.00 and $150,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Adjunct Faculty -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ner (PMHNP)
Master of Science in Nursing Program
Regent University's College of Healthcare & Behavioral Sciences invites applications for adjunct faculty to teach online in the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) program, with a focus on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ner (PMHNP) coursework.
Salary is based on number of students enrolled and ranges from $500 - $5,200 per 3 credit hour master's level course
Qualifications
  • Earned D.N.P. or Ph.D. in Nursing
  • Current or eligible state licensure without restrictions
  • PMHNP certification required
  • Minimum of two years of clinical nursing experience
  • Prior teaching experience preferred, but not required

Expectations
Successful candidates will demonstrate:
1) a dedication to Christ-centered teaching and learning; 2) a record of or potential for academic scholarship; 3) the ability to teach undergraduate-level nursing courses; 4) proficiency with online instructional technology; and 5) a willingness to embrace the College and University Identity and Mission statements and subscribe to a statement of Christian faith.
